Christina Haack's Dream Team for 'The Flip Off' Is Revealed
When we learned Christina Haack was divorcing then-husband Josh Hall back in July 2024, one of our first thoughts was, "What's going to happen to The Flip Off?" After all, the highly-anticipated HGTV show was announced just a few days prior and was promised to be the ultimate renovation challenge with a double-date twist. But after costars Tarek and Heather El Moussa confirmed that the show would go on without Hall, we wondered if the Christina on the Coast star would add anyone else to her team.
After months of speculating that right-hand man James Bender or even ex-husband Ant Anstead would join, The Flip Off premiere revealed that Haack has a team rallying behind her. Not only is she working with contractor Michael Lange, who said he "had her back" in a post-split scene, but designer partner Kylie Wing made a cameo in the first episode. As if Haack's resume isn't impressive enough, she and Wing run an eponymous luxury interior design firm in Orange County.
"She and I have very similar styles," Haack said during a filmed confessional. "It’s like she can read my mind.” In fact, Haack revealed just how fun it is to design with another woman when she and Wing were admiring a porcelain slab with purple veining. "I know that the man that I was working with would say, 'Absolutely not, it's purple,'" she said. "Stay in your lane," Wing quipped. "Let the pros do their jobs."
Though Haack does have some support during the renovation process, she's still on her own when competing against the El Moussa family. However, when House Beautiful spoke to Haack before the premiere, she said she wasn't really fazed by the change in her team. "I wasn't relying on my partner to be this extremely amazing house flipper," she explained. "Basically, I was planning to do most of it myself with my team already. It made it a little bit easier because I [didn't] have to ask someone their opinion. It was just fun!"
